[quote]Give Me Liberty and Give Me Death

Though the statue symbolizes hope and optimism to millions, it has been the setting for at least three suicides over the years, says Moreno. He believes the first may have been in 1929, when a young fellow, turned down by his girlfriend, threw himself from the crown. In 1997, the New York Daily News reported that a 30-year-old man from Senegal plunged 100 feet to his death. "All indications are that it was a suicide," said Manny Strumpf, the National Park Service spokesman at the time. There have been no murders that Moreno is aware of, but there was a 2006 novel titled Murder at the Statue of Liberty — by Manny Strumpf.[quote]

It's isn't the character, it is the idiot pug behind it. However, there is a trend for certain kinds of pugs to play certain kinds of kits.

 

Combowhat now: Paladin, Fury.

I die alot, pls curry: Melee Juggernaut, still dies.

I will never go anywhere near any objective: AIU.

ShadowStrikeAllTheRavagersAndDieWithThem: Shadow.

I will enter the circle at the last second, because it still counts: TGI, GT.

I'm going to stay just outside the circle so I am helping, but slow down the objective so I can score more: Volus Adept.

 

These are the trends I have noticed, thankfully for me, bad PUGs tend to avoid Drell, Snipers, and most other skill based kits, so those are usually a welcome sight.
